I first had Beijing Duck in beijing a couple summers ago. I might've had it earlier, whatever. Anyway it is SO MUCH FUN I LOVE IT!!! My family started eating it at home since we found this place that makes roasted duck and is really good at it! The duck usually costs $20 and we buy the other ingredients to make our own wrap.


You need some wrap! we use spring roll wrap.

chopped duck pieces. the middle (rib? idk) sections work well for this, except take the meat off the bone obvs.

The sauce is the hardest to find!!! We had this one good sauce that was perfect but unfortunately the Chinese store stopped carrying it... I forget if this is the good brand or the version where my mom mixes it half and half with honey.

wraps

1 piece of duck, dipped lightly in the sauce. add green onions! Very important.

wrap it up... voila!
